  • Title

    Genetic search for optimal reactive power dispatch of power systems

  • Abstract
    This paper is concerned with application of genetic algorithms (GAs) to optimal reactive power dispatch and voltage control of power systems. A decomposed coding structure is proposed in the genetic search approach to code a large number of variables involved in the large-scale systems. Simulation results, compared with that obtained using a conventional gradient-based optimisation method, are presented to show the potential of applications of the proposed methodology in power system economical operations.
